{"repo":"xtruhlar/brew-automator","free":true,"listed":false,"github":"https://github.com/xtruhlar/brew-automator","clone":"git clone https://github.com/xtruhlar/brew-automator.git","description":"A CLI tool for automated Homebrew maintenance","language":"Python","stars":14,"topics":["automation","cli-tool","homebrew","homebrew-tap","maintenance","python"],"license":"MIT","category":"workflow-automation","readme_excerpt":"brew-automator A CLI tool for automated Homebrew maintenance ( update , outdated , upgrade , cleanup , doctor , missing ) that sends an email report via SMTP after every run (subject line differs depending on whether everything is OK or a problem was found), plus a local macOS notification. Covers both formulae and casks. Requirements - macOS (uses launchd for scheduling and osascript for notifications) - Python 3.9+ (standard library only, no external dependencies) - Homebrew - An SMTP account to send reports from (any provider) — optional, see Setup Installation Requires Python 3 (no external dependencies, standard library only). Alternatively, run it directly from the repo without installing: Setup Interactively asks for your SMTP credentials (host, port, user, password, destination address) and stores them in /.config/brew-automator/config.env (chmod 600). This file is never published or committed — it lives outside the repository. This step is optional. Without it, brew-automator run still runs the full maintenance routine and shows a macOS notification — it just skips the email step (and says so). Running manually (or ./bin/brew-automator run if running from the repo instead of a Homebrew install) The report is written to /.config/brew-automator/report.txt , and the run log to /.config/brew-automator/logs/brew-maintenance.log .
